Holymont Udaipur Strengthens Brand Strategy with Appointment of Amisha Jain as Assistant Marketing & Communications Manager

Holymont Udaipur has announced the appointment of Amisha Jain as its new Assistant Marketing & Communications Manager. With this appointment, the hotel aims to strengthen its marketing communication strategy and enhance its visibility within the hospitality industry.

In her new role, Amisha Jain will be responsible for supporting the development and execution of marketing campaigns, managing brand communication, and promoting the hotel’s services across multiple platforms. Her appointment reflects Holymont Udaipur’s commitment to building a strong brand presence while maintaining consistent communication with guests, partners, and the wider hospitality market.

Holymont Udaipur’s Position in the Hospitality Market

Holymont Udaipur continues to position itself as a distinctive hospitality destination within the city. Known for its focus on guest comfort and service quality, the property aims to offer memorable experiences for travelers visiting the region.

Udaipur remains one of India’s most popular travel destinations, attracting both domestic and international tourists. The city’s rich cultural heritage, scenic lakes, and historic architecture make it a preferred location for leisure travelers, weddings, and luxury tourism.

Hotels operating in such a competitive market must invest in effective marketing strategies to maintain visibility and attract guests. This is where strong marketing leadership becomes essential.

By appointing professionals who understand hospitality marketing trends, hotels can strengthen their brand presence and build long‑term relationships with guests and travel partners.
